Transaction 99a07419466798628d31c93285f669c710756b4d28dd6bf9bc48c0bd20203ca4
1 Input
2 Outputs
- 99a07419466798628d31c93285f669c710756b4d28dd6bf9bc48c0bd20203ca4:0
- 99a07419466798628d31c93285f669c710756b4d28dd6bf9bc48c0bd20203ca4:1
value 42600000
address 1HcPzVBuXZC8fHBxJePLVQYVUKMsSxx6ao
value 764890000
address 1Kr8PEtU2WNs5kn78w5DDbPzibrbjP63Rd